luehe       2004/04/13 11:25:34

  Modified:    jasper2/src/share/org/apache/jasper/tagplugins/jstl
                        ForEach.java If.java
  Log:
  Fixed Bugzilla 28361 ("foreach no longer works in tag file")
  
  Revision  Changes    Path
  1.7       +2 -2      
jakarta-tomcat-jasper/jasper2/src/share/org/apache/jasper/tagplugins/jstl/ForEach.java
  
  Index: ForEach.java
  ===================================================================
  RCS file: 
/home/cvs/jakarta-tomcat-jasper/jasper2/src/share/org/apache/jasper/tagplugins/jstl/ForEach.java,v
  retrieving revision 1.6
  retrieving revision 1.7
  diff -u -r1.6 -r1.7
  --- ForEach.java      17 Mar 2004 19:23:05 -0000      1.6
  +++ ForEach.java      13 Apr 2004 18:25:34 -0000      1.7
  @@ -61,7 +61,7 @@
        // If var is specified and the body contains an EL, then sycn
        // the var attribute
        if (hasVar /* && ctxt.hasEL() */) {
  -         ctxt.generateJavaSource("pageContext.setAttribute(");
  +         ctxt.generateJavaSource("_jspx_page_context.setAttribute(");
            ctxt.generateAttribute("var");
            ctxt.generateJavaSource(", String.valueOf(" + index + "));");
        }
  @@ -148,7 +148,7 @@
   
        ctxt.generateJavaSource("while (" + iterV + ".hasNext()){");
        if (hasVar) {
  -         ctxt.generateJavaSource("pageContext.setAttribute(");
  +         ctxt.generateJavaSource("_jspx_page_context.setAttribute(");
            ctxt.generateAttribute("var");
            ctxt.generateJavaSource(", " + iterV + ".next());");
        }
  
  
  
  1.3       +1 -1      
jakarta-tomcat-jasper/jasper2/src/share/org/apache/jasper/tagplugins/jstl/If.java
  
  Index: If.java
  ===================================================================
  RCS file: 
/home/cvs/jakarta-tomcat-jasper/jasper2/src/share/org/apache/jasper/tagplugins/jstl/If.java,v
  retrieving revision 1.2
  retrieving revision 1.3
  diff -u -r1.2 -r1.3
  --- If.java   17 Mar 2004 19:23:05 -0000      1.2
  +++ If.java   13 Apr 2004 18:25:34 -0000      1.3
  @@ -37,7 +37,7 @@
                    scope = "PageContext.APPLICATION_SCOPE";
                }
            }
  -         ctxt.generateJavaSource("pageContext.setAttribute(");
  +         ctxt.generateJavaSource("_jspx_page_context.setAttribute(");
            ctxt.generateAttribute("var");
            ctxt.generateJavaSource(", new Boolean(" + condV + ")," + scope + ");");
        }
  
  
  

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to